22/* Adapted from newlib/libc/stdlib/{,at}exit.[ch].
23 If you use xatexit, you must call xexit instead of exit. */
24
25#include "ansidecl.h"
26#include "libiberty.h"
27
28#include <stdio.h>
29
30#ifdef __STDC__
31#include <stddef.h>
32#else
33#define size_t unsigned long
34#endif
35
36/* For systems with larger pointers than ints, this must be declared. */
37PTR malloc PARAMS ((size_t));
38
39static void xatexit_cleanup PARAMS ((void));
40
41/* Pointer to function run by xexit. */
42extern void (*_xexit_cleanup) PARAMS ((void));
43
44#define XATEXIT_SIZE 32
45
46struct xatexit {
47 struct xatexit *next; /* next in list */
48 int ind; /* next index in this table */
49 void (*fns[XATEXIT_SIZE]) PARAMS ((void)); /* the table itself */
50};
51
52/* Allocate one struct statically to guarantee that we can register
53 at least a few handlers. */
54static struct xatexit xatexit_first;
55
56/* Points to head of LIFO stack. */
57static struct xatexit *xatexit_head = &xatexit_first;
58
59/* Register function FN to be run by xexit.
60 Return 0 if successful, -1 if not. */
61
62int
63xatexit (fn)
64 void (*fn) PARAMS ((void));
65{
66 register struct xatexit *p;
67
68 /* Tell xexit to call xatexit_cleanup. */
69 if (!_xexit_cleanup)
70 _xexit_cleanup = xatexit_cleanup;
71
72 p = xatexit_head;
73 if (p->ind >= XATEXIT_SIZE)
74 {
75 if ((p = (struct xatexit *) malloc (sizeof *p)) == NULL)
76 return -1;
77 p->ind = 0;
78 p->next = xatexit_head;
79 xatexit_head = p;
80 }
81 p->fns[p->ind++] = fn;
82 return 0;
83}
84
85/* Call any cleanup functions. */
86
87static void
88xatexit_cleanup ()
89{
90 register struct xatexit *p;
91 register int n;
92
93 for (p = xatexit_head; p; p = p->next)
94 for (n = p->ind; --n >= 0;)
95 (*p->fns[n]) ();
96}
